On 5th and 6th of November 2011 Oldenburg/North Germany will become the Mekka for all vintage guitar friends from all over Europe. Since 1985 the Music-Station in Oldenburg organizes the Vintage-Guitar-Show, Germany's biggest show of this kind with more than 1000 exponats and collectors and dealers from all over Europe and the USA. There will be guitars from Gibson, Fender, Gretsch and Rickenbacker, but also a lot of unique,antique and acoustic guitars, basses, amps, spare-parts and books. There are rooms for testing, workshops and demonstrations take place and there will be a catering service with resonable prices.
